Makienko N.V. Clinical efficiency amiodarone and its combinations with metoprolol or carvedilol in therapy patients with đårmanent atrial fibrillation. – Manuscript. Dissertation on competition graduate degree candidate of medical sciences in a speci- alty 14.01.11 - cardiology. Institute of Cardiology named after acad. M.D.Strazhesko, Academy of Medical Sciences of Ukraine, Kiåv, 2006. Dissertation is dedicated to study efficiency đårmanent atrial fibrillation (AF) long-term therapy amiodarone and its combinations with metoprolol or carvedilol on basis establishment its comprehension with gender and age factors, quality life, type reactions heart rate variability (HRV) total power spectrum in an āņute pharmacologi- cal test (APhT) and functional class (FC) chronic heart failure (ChHF). Quality of life (QL), arterial pressure measuring, electrocardiography (ÅŅG), HRV, ambulatory monitoring (AM) ÅŅG, ultrasonic heart investigation were estimated. As ā result conducted complex observation efficiency long-term therapy đårmanent AF amiodarone and its combinations with metoprolol or carvedilol at patients with ische- mic heart diseases (IHD) and arterial hypertension (AH) are shown. Role factors gend- er, age and QL patients, functional class ChHF, level and reactions HRV spectrum TP is determined in APhT with amiodarone for planning and HR control at AF amiodarone and its combinations with metoprolol or carvedilol. Criteria monotherapy đårmanent AF amiodarone and its combination with metoprolol or carvedilol are defined. For HR control prognostication amiodarone and its combinations with metoprolol or ca- rvedilol equations bounded functions are built with selection meaningful initial in- dices AF in compared groups patients.
